MultiCare Health System addresses third-party data breach incident

TACOMA, WA – MultiCare announced today that it is part of a security event that originated with Avamere Health Services LLC, a third-party entity. Avamere provides contracted services to Physicians of Southwest Washington (PSW), a joint venture and business associate of MultiCare.

In early 2022, Avamere discovered unauthorized access to its network’s systems. Upon discovery, Avamere stopped this access, contacted law enforcement, and began an investigation. They discovered that files containing identifiable protected health information were potentially removed from their systems.

Potentially 18,615 beneficiaries of MultiCare’s Bundled Payment for Care Improvement Advanced program may have been involved. The information that may have been compromised included data such as: full name, diagnosis or conditions, dates of service and provider names.

On May 18, 2022, Avamere concluded their investigation and began determining the involved covered entities. Avamere notified PSW, which promptly notified MultiCare. Avamere is directly notifying impacted beneficiaries by mail.

Avamere has agreed to provide credit monitoring for one year for any affected MultiCare program beneficiaries who request this service.
